This people group is only found in Türkiye. Their primary language is Turkish. The primary religion practiced by the Laz is Sunni Islam, the largest branch of Islam. The Laz people, or Lazi (Laz: ლაზი Lazi; Georgian: ლაზი, lazi; or ჭანი, ch'ani; Turkish: Laz), are a nation and indigenous European–Caucasian ethnic group native to the South Caucasus, who mainly live in Black Sea coastal regions of Turkey and Georgia.
